In what ways has terraced farming adapted to the island’s natural landscape in Mallorca?

Terraced farming in Mallorca has expertly adapted to the island’s rugged and uneven terrain, allowing agricultural practices to thrive despite the natural landscape’s challenges. The island’s steep hillsides and mountainous regions are transformed into a series of stepped flat platforms, carefully constructed from local stone. These terraces serve to maximize arable land by creating level planting areas where crops can grow more efficiently than on sloped ground. This method helps prevent soil erosion by reducing runoff during heavy rains, which is particularly important in Mallorca’s Mediterranean climate, where sudden storms can cause significant damage.
The terraces also enhance water management, a crucial adaptation in Mallorca’s dry environment. By capturing and slowing the flow of rainwater, they encourage better absorption into the soil, thus conserving vital moisture for crops. Local farmers traditionally use dry stone walls to build these terraces, which are both durable and permeable, allowing some water to seep through while stabilizing the soil. This technique reflects a deep understanding of the island’s environment, showcasing an agricultural system that works in harmony with natural conditions rather than against them.
Furthermore, the choice of crops planted on these terraces often mirrors the conditions of the Mediterranean climate, with olives, grapes, and almonds being common. These plants are well-suited to the limited water availability and the nutrient-poor soils found on the terraced slopes. The integration of terraced farming into Mallorca’s landscape not only preserves the island’s agricultural heritage but also maintains its scenic beauty, with the stone walls and green crops forming a distinctive and harmonious pattern across the terrain. This adaptation highlights the balance between human activity and the preservation of the natural environment that characterizes much of Mallorca.
